The pagination refactor (cursor-based replacement for offset params) shipped with artifacts signed by the staging pipeline instead of production. Gateway rejects the bundle, so the new page-token endpoints never deployed. Reviewer: please confirm the diff touches only pagination handlers, then approve a re-sign and redeploy. Build is otherwise green; contract tests for cursor continuity pass. For local verification of the corrected artifacts, use the production signing key below.

release key, kagag-taweg: bky4_VgyJ

Ticket: Slimmed image breaks runtime on Pellarc build agents.

Repro steps:
1. Build the hollowed image with the strip-layers profile enabled.
2. Push to the staging registry and deploy to the canary pool.
3. Container exits with a missing shared-library error within ten seconds.

Expected: parity with the full image. Actual: crash loop. Suspect the trim step removes the resolver libs. To pull the failing image from the staging registry, authenticate with the token below.

session JWT of tawip-kajog = eyJhbGciOiJIUzI1NiIsInR5cCI6IkpXVCJ9.eyJzdWIiOiI2dKYGGIn0.afsnASii

## Changelog — Relevance Defaults (Findery 4.2)

Changed default weighting in the Findery ranker per the tuning notes from the Marrow Lake offsite. Title-field boost drops, recency decay tightens, and the synonym expander is now on by default for short queries. Reviewers should re-run the golden-query suite before approving. The shipped defaults correspond to the configuration values below.

deployment values, hafop-fahag:
wenael:
  pin: 9737
  metrics_host: metrics.wenael.lumicsys.internal
  tenant: holwyn
  seal: seal_b99b9847

Hi team — ahead of next week's disaster-recovery drill for the Lanternfall build system, please review our dependency pinning policy. All third-party packages must be pinned to exact versions in the lockfile; floating ranges are forbidden, since the drill restores builds from a cold mirror and any drift breaks reproducibility. During the drill, the mirror's restore account will be locked by design, and you'll unlock it using the recovery passphrase noted just below.

unlock words, bafof-kawef: soreth-nordor-belwyn-gorvan-julael-belys